A comprehensive collection of United Kingdom coinage spanning the mid-20th century to 2002. The assembly is centred around a 1951 Festival of Britain cupro-nickel crown (KM# 880) housed in its original card presentation box with descriptive insert. Other commemorative crowns include 1953 Coronation issues, 1960 New York Exhibition, and 1965 Winston Churchill examples. A plastic numismatic folder contains a chronological series of half crowns from the reigns of George VI and Elizabeth II; this group includes .500 silver issues dated 1941 and 1943, and cupro-nickel issues ranging from 1947 to 1967. A metal storage tin contains an assortment of circulated bronze pennies and halfpennies, alongside brass threepence pieces from the reigns of George V, George VI, and Elizabeth II. Also included is a 2002 Golden Jubilee commemorative coin.
